Mark McVeigh has been appointed Essendon coach, winning the race for the top job at the Hangar ahead of club great James Hird.
-
As Hird ventured into the business world and dipped his toes in the coaching waters at AFL expansion club GWS and Port Melbourne in the VFL, McVeigh immersed himself in just about every aspect of coaching at the Giants and Sydney.
